Texans for a Conservative Majority (TCM) is dedicated to advancing conservative values and enacting legislative reforms that secure the southern border, reinforce individual freedoms, promote government accountability, and drive economic growth across Texas. Through comprehensive citizen education initiatives, grassroots advocacy, and strategic policy engagement, TCM empowers Texans to take an active role in shaping the future of our state. We aim to create a well-informed, engaged community that supports policies grounded in limited government, fiscal responsibility, and the preservation of personal liberties. Committed to countering misinformation and promoting transparency, TCM works to foster a policy environment where conservative principles and effective leadership guide the future of Texas.
Reported officers (all unpaid)
No paid executives reported in 2024. Texans for a Conservative Majority reported 1 unpaid officer or board member on its 990.
Common questions about Texans for a Conservative Majority
What are Texans for a Conservative Majority's revenue and expenses?
In 2024, Texans for a Conservative Majority reported $750k in total revenue and $253k in total expenses on its IRS Form 990.
